Skip to content

Tạo tác vụ ảnh thành video

POST
/ent/v2/img2video
  • Tài liệu chính thức: https://platform.vidu.cn/docs/image-to-video
  • Tạo tác vụ ảnh thành video và trả về task_id hoặc chi tiết tác vụ
  • Điều khiển hành vi tạo bằng tham số yêu cầu

Authorizations

bearer
Type
HTTP (bearer)

Request Body

application/json
object

Lời nhắc văn bản
Mô tả văn bản để tạo video.
Lưu ý: Không quá 2000 ký tự

Tên mô hình
Giá trị cho phép: viduq2, viduq1, viduq3-turbo, viduq3-pro

  • viduq3-turbo: Tạo nhanh hơn viduq3-pro
  • viduq3-pro: Âm thanh-video chất lượng cao; hình ảnh sống động, có chiều sâu hơn
  • viduq2: Mô hình mới nhất
  • viduq1: Hình ảnh rõ, chuyển cảnh mượt, chuyển động camera ổn định

Thời lượng video; mặc định tùy mô hình:

  • viduq3-pro, viduq3-turbo: mặc định 5 giây, phạm vi 1–16
  • viduq2: mặc định 5 giây, phạm vi 1–10
  • viduq1: mặc định 5 giây, chỉ 5

Hạt giống ngẫu nhiên
Nếu bỏ qua hoặc 0, dùng giá trị ngẫu nhiên
Nếu đặt thủ công, dùng hạt đã đặt

Độ phân giải; mặc định tùy mô hình và thời lượng:

  • viduq3-pro, viduq3-turbo (1–16 giây): mặc định 720p, cho phép 540p, 720p, 1080p
  • viduq2 (1–10 giây): mặc định 720p, cho phép 540p, 720p, 1080p
  • viduq1 (5 giây): mặc định 1080p, cho phép 1080p

Biên độ chuyển động
Mặc định auto; cho phép: auto, small, medium, large
Lưu ý: Không có hiệu lực khi dùng mô hình q2

Tham số truyền xuyên suốt
Không xử lý; chỉ truyền dữ liệu
Lưu ý: Tối đa 1048576 ký tự

Chế độ ngoài giờ cao điểm; mặc định false; cho phép:

  • true: tạo video ở chế độ ngoài giờ cao điểm
  • false: tạo video ngay lập tức
    Lưu ý 1: Chế độ ngoài giờ cao điểm tiêu thụ ít tín dụng hơn; xem bảng giá
    Lưu ý 2: Tác vụ ngoài giờ cao điểm được xử lý trong 48 giờ; tác vụ chưa hoàn thành sẽ bị hủy và hoàn tín dụng
    Lưu ý 3: Có thể hủy thủ công tác vụ ngoài giờ cao điểm

Có thêm watermark không

  • true: thêm watermark
  • false: không thêm
    Lưu ý 1: Nội dung watermark cố định (do AI tạo); mặc định tắt
    Lưu ý 2: Video có watermark qua watermarked_url trong API truy vấn tác vụ

Vị trí watermark trên ảnh:
1: trên-trái
2: trên-phải
3: dưới-phải
4: dưới-trái
Mặc định: 3

URL ảnh watermark
Nếu bỏ qua, văn bản mặc định: Nội dung do AI tạo

Định danh metadata (chuỗi JSON), truyền xuyên; định dạng tùy chỉnh hoặc ví dụ:
{
"Label": "your_label","ContentProducer": "yourcontentproducer","ContentPropagator": "your_content_propagator","ProduceID": "yourproductid", "PropagateID": "your_propagate_id","ReservedCode1": "yourreservedcode1", "ReservedCode2": "your_reserved_code2"
}
Nếu trống, mặc định dùng metadata do Vidu tạo

URL callback (POST). Đặt khi tạo tác vụ; Vidu gửi cập nhật trạng thái. Nội dung giống phản hồi API truy vấn tác vụ.
Giá trị status callback:

  • processing: đang xử lý
  • success: hoàn thành (thử lại tối đa 3 lần nếu gửi thất bại)
  • failed: thất bại (thử lại tối đa 3 lần nếu gửi thất bại)
    Vidu dùng xác thực chữ ký callback; xem tài liệu chữ ký callback

Ảnh khung đầu
Mô hình dùng ảnh trong tham số này làm khung đầu để tạo video.
Lưu ý 1: Hỗ trợ Base64 ảnh hoặc URL ảnh (phải truy cập được)
Lưu ý 2: Chỉ 1 ảnh
Lưu ý 3: Định dạng: png, jpeg, jpg, webp
Lưu ý 4: Tỷ lệ khung hình nhỏ hơn 1:4 hoặc 4:1
Lưu ý 5: Kích thước ảnh tối đa 50 MB
Lưu ý 6: Thân POST HTTP không quá 20 MB; phải có Content-Type phù hợp, ví dụ:

data:image/png;base64,{base64_encode}

Có dùng đầu ra âm thanh-video trực tiếp không; mặc định false; cho phép:

  • false: không đầu ra trực tiếp (video im lặng)
  • true: video có thoại và âm nền
    Lưu ý 1: voice_id chỉ có hiệu lực khi tham số này là true
    Lưu ý 2: Khi model là q3-pro hoặc q3-turbo, mặc định là true
    Lưu ý 3: Không hỗ trợ chế độ ngoài giờ cao điểm khi tham số này là true

ID giọng nói
Quyết định âm sắc trong video; nếu trống, hệ thống gợi ý. Danh sách: https://shengshu.feishu.cn/sheets/EgFvs6DShhiEBStmjzccr5gonOg

Có dùng lời nhắc được đề xuất không

  • true: hệ thống đề xuất lời nhắc (số lượng=1) và tạo video theo đó
  • false: tạo theo prompt đầu vào
    Lưu ý: Lời nhắc đề xuất thêm 10 tín dụng mỗi tác vụ

Responses

Thành công

application/json
object

Playground

Authorization
Body

Samples